The fashion industry is ever-evolving, and with the emergence of 3D art, it is on the cusp of a new art movement. 3D printing and digital design technologies have opened up a new world of possibilities for fashion designers, allowing them to create stunning designs in a much more streamlined and efficient manner.
From a cultural standpoint, 3D art brings a new level of creativity and expression to the fashion industry. 3D clothing design software can be used to easily and quickly create designs that would have been impossible to imagine without the use of this technology. 3D printing parts of a design, like embellishments and accessories, can help reduce fabric waste and provide a more sustainable approach to product development. The potential for 3D art is endless, and it’s exciting to think about the new opportunities it will bring to the fashion world.
From an economic standpoint, 3D printing has the potential to revolutionize the fashion industry. 3D clothing design software can provide a much-needed cost savings for apparel companies, while also allowing them to quickly and accurately produce items without the use of traditional manufacturing methods. This could lead to faster delivery times and more efficient supply chains, which would be beneficial for both customers and retailers.
